About the Programme
Established in 2021, the Vietnam-Singapore Board Forum (VSBF) annually convenes board members, C-suite leaders and thought leaders from Vietnam, Singapore and beyond to exchange perspectives on corporate governance and sustainability.
From 2026, the VIETSTAR Institute of Management and Consulting (VIETSTAR) and SID Board Academy, a sub-brand of Singapore Institute of Directors, will partner to co-organise the Forum. This partnership reflects a shared commitment to strengthening board governance, fostering leadership dialogue and deepening collaboration between Singapore and Vietnam.
This 2026 theme, The Future Enterprise: Aligning profit, purpose and performance to achieve sustainable growth, will anchor curated discussions and networking on the board’s role in driving sustainable enterprise. VSBF 2026 will address a core leadership challenge: navigating the intersection of sustainability goals and technological disruption, moving beyond awareness to the operationalisation of value – particularly amidst uncertainty in funding and executing green transitions.

Programme Overview
This VSBF 2026 is a 3-day in-person programme taking place in Hai Phong and Ha Long Bay, Vietnam from 25–27 June 2026.
Day 1 – 25 June 2026: Site Visit Day and VIP Welcome Dinner (Hai Phong)
Flight from Singapore to Hanoi (SQ192 – 9:00am Departure, 11:30am Arrival)
Site visit to Vietnam Singapore Industrial Park (VSIP) in Hai Phong
VIP Welcome Dinner aboard Sequila Yacht (6:00pm - 9:00pm, by invitation for designated participants)
Day 2 – 26 June 2026: VSBF Main Forum (Ha Long Bay)
Main Forum at FLC Convention Centre, Ha Long Bay. Highlights Include:
Keynote Speech by Lim Boon Heng, Senior Advisor, Former Chairman of Temasek Holdings; VSBF Senior Advisor
Presentation: From Traditional to Hybrid: How Sustainability Drives Profitability in the Future Enterprise
Presentation: Unlocking Green Capital for Strategic Expansion
Presentation: How AI Powers Growth and Verifiable Sustainability?
Cross-Border Dialogue
Dinner & Vietnamese Musical Performance
Day 3 – 27 June 2026: Roundtable and Networking (Ha Long Bay)
Board Roundtable: How do Boards develop key competencies and drive sustainable performance?
VSBF Golf Tournament
